What companies run services between Chios, Greece and Athens, Greece?
Sky Express and Aegean Airlines fly from Chios Airport (JKH) to Athens International Airport (ATH) every 4 hours. Alternatively, Hellenic Seaways operates a ferry from Chios to Port of Piraeus 3 times a week. Tickets cost €45–65 and the journey takes 8h 50m. Blue Star Ferries also services this route twice a week.
